Plugin authors participating in this ceremony: before your plugin can publish schemas to the Varnhold registry, the shared enrollment key must be re-derived under witness. Verify that the ceremony coordinator has displayed the expected key fingerprint on the projection screen, and compare it character by character against your printed worksheet. If the fingerprints match, record your confirmation in the ledger. The enrollment terminal will then ask each author to type the ceremony recovery passphrase, which appears directly below this step.

unlock words, fawig-bagef: olidor-holir-istox-holath-tamys-quenion-giliel

## Changed defaults

Heads up: the Ledgerline tax-rate lookup cache now defaults to a 15-minute TTL instead of 24 hours. Turns out rates in the Veldt County sandbox were going stale mid-demo, which was embarrassing. Eviction is now LRU rather than FIFO, and the cache warms on boot. If you're reviewing, check that nothing hardcodes the old TTL. The new defaults land as follows.

deployment values, bajop-taweg:
holwyn:
  log_level: debug
  metrics_host: metrics.holwyn.zemvarsys.internal
  pool_size: 32

Subject: Barcode scanner integration now in release channel

Hi plugin authors,

The Quillbark scanner bridge has landed in this week's release. Your plugins can now subscribe to decode events without polling the device layer, and malformed frames are dropped upstream with a structured warning. Please retest any custom symbology handlers, since the event payload shape changed slightly. If you need to reference this build in a support thread, quote the token below.

build token for tajeg-bajep: htk14_409ba9df6b8acb

For Thursday's sync — the Pellwick webhook dispatcher keeps dropping connections mid-retry. Current semantics: three attempts with exponential backoff, then dead-letter. Problem is the retry worker reuses stale pooled connections after the outbox DB fails over, so attempt two often dies instantly. Proposal: validate connections before each retry and cap backoff at 60s. Repro is easy on the staging outbox; just point the worker there and kill the primary. Staging outbox is reachable with the connection string below.

replica DSN, bahap-yawif: cockroachdb://isteth_svc:R96eGZQ@db-7914.olvarqcloud.internal:5432/tameth